In the final installment of this family-friendly adventure trilogy, Ben is basking in the success of his efforts to make his father, Chico happy -- until an unexpected visit from the millionaire married to Chico's ex-wife threatens to rock the boat. The plot thickens when Chico realizes that the rich man's plans to build a shopping mall by the sea could ultimately harm his livelihood as a tour guide.
